Job DetailsJob Location: Coronado, CA 92155PWS Title: Engineer Instructor Location: San Diego  Clearance Type: Secret   Roles and Responsibilities: Teach students in small craft systems including propulsion, fuel, electrical, and damage control Conduct hands-on instruction and classroom sessions focused on MK VI engineering systems Troubleshoot mechanical issues during training evolutions Ensure safety procedures and operational protocols are followed Maintain instructional materials and contribute to curriculum development QualificationsRequired Qualifications: Active state driver’s license Four (4) years of small boat/craft tactical experience in a maritime environment with proficiency in: Maritime Navigation, Tactical Boat Operations, and Military decision-making processes (Begin, Arrange, Make, Complete, Issue, Supervise (BAMCIS); Organizational and individual planning; Tactical Boat Patrol Coordination; Development and issuance of Concept of Operations, Warning Order, Patrol Order, and Mission Debriefing Qualified Navy Second Class Swimmer or equivalent Line Coach (LC)/Range Safety Officer (RSO) qualifications Record of PQS qualifications in all CORIVFOR weapons and weapon systems Must possess one of the following: NEC 9502/805A Instructor NEC 9518/A12A Professional Development Instructor Completed Journeyman Instructor Training (JIT) Experience with tactical planning and maritime operations Familiarity with mechanical and electrical schematics Physically fit to perform maritime instruction in austere environments Proficient in Microsoft Office and reading technical schematics
